Dennie Boxem was one of the ten professional contemporary artist of Zwolle to contribute to the project ‘De Zwolse Meesters’ (The masters of Zwolle). The project was an initiative of Stichting Openbare Schilderkunst Zwolle (Foundation for Public Art Zwolle), and their goal was to realise an open air museum at the overpass at the Rembrandtlaan.
All paintings are based on historical masterpieces of artist from Zwolle, such as Gerard ter Borch ‘de jonge’ (1617-1681), Willem Grasdorp (1678-1723), Hendrick ten Oever (1639-1716) and Aleida Wolfsen (1648-1692).
Boxem turned his modern version of a ‘Bouquet on vase’ by Willem Grasdorp into a Team-Artwork. 17 clients, interns and friends of Meesterwerk Zwolle participated.
Due to circumstances unknown the project got cancelled by Stichting Openbare schilderkunst, but an exhibition was held in Het Academiehuis Zwolle.
